The Brook Street Band runs education projects that range from composition based workshops which require little or no musical knowledge by the children through to coaching on prepared music at all levels.
For
Camden Music Services, in conjunction with the Handel House Museum,
The Brook Street Band coached a chamber orchestra in performance practice
and techniques leading to a concert and elsewhere they have given masterclasses
to more advanced students. The Brook Street Band has worked in over 20 London schools and for education services around England. It has received funding specifically for education work from Arts for Everyone Express from the Arts Council of England through the National Lottery. Amongst its educational projects is Doorways - a project for schoolchildren of mixed ages and abilities, to create their own music and song based around early music. This is run with composer and educationalist David Bedford, and is a specific project with further details available on request. The Brook Street Band also offers tailor-made projects to suit schools and community groups, including creative workshops, masterclasses, lecture recitals, instrumental and orchestral coaching (on modern and period instruments). Projects can be combined to include dancers, theatre directors, composers and visual artists.
